Discovering the Essence of A Sailor's Yarn by Henry Scott Tuke

Artistic Inspiration Behind A Sailor's Yarn

Exploring Henry Scott Tuke's Maritime Themes

Henry Scott Tuke, a prominent British painter, drew much of his inspiration from the sea and the lives of sailors. His work often reflects the beauty and challenges of maritime life. In "A Sailor's Yarn," Tuke captures a moment of leisure amidst the hard work of seafaring. The painting showcases the camaraderie and storytelling that often accompany sailors during their downtime, highlighting the rich tapestry of their experiences.

The Influence of the Newlyn School on Tuke's Work

Tuke was a key figure in the Newlyn School, a group of artists known for their focus on naturalism and the depiction of everyday life. This movement emphasized the importance of light and color, which Tuke masterfully incorporated into his paintings. "A Sailor's Yarn" exemplifies this influence, showcasing the vibrant coastal scenery and the authentic portrayal of its subjects, which were hallmarks of the Newlyn School.

Historical Context of A Sailor's Yarn

Late 19th Century Maritime Culture in Britain

The late 19th century was a pivotal time for maritime culture in Britain. The rise of the fishing industry and the expansion of naval power shaped the lives of many. Tuke's work reflects this era, capturing the essence of a time when the sea was both a livelihood and a source of adventure. "A Sailor's Yarn" serves as a visual document of this vibrant maritime culture.

Henry Scott Tuke's Artistic Journey and Legacy

Henry Scott Tuke's artistic journey began in the late 1800s, and he quickly gained recognition for his unique style. His legacy endures through his evocative depictions of coastal life and the human experience. Tuke's ability to blend realism with emotional depth has made his works, including "A Sailor's Yarn," significant in the canon of British art.

Comparative Analysis with Other Works by Tuke

Similarities and Differences with The Fisherman

When comparing "A Sailor's Yarn" to Tuke's "The Fisherman," one can see both similarities and differences. Both paintings celebrate maritime life, yet "A Sailor's Yarn" focuses more on the social aspect of sailors' lives, while "The Fisherman" emphasizes the solitary nature of fishing. This contrast highlights Tuke's versatility as an artist.

Contrasting Styles: Tuke vs. Other Newlyn Artists

Tuke's style stands out among his Newlyn contemporaries. While many artists of the Newlyn School focused on landscapes and still lifes, Tuke's emphasis on human figures and their interactions with nature sets him apart. His ability to convey emotion and narrative through his subjects adds a unique dimension to his work.
